Get in Touch** The Dodge repair market for the Urbanna area is characterized by a need for regional travel to access true specialists. Within Urbanna itself, service is limited to general automotive repair shops that lack the specific tools, software, and hands-on experience required for high-performance SRT and Hellcat models. The competition for this niche service is moderate within a 30-50 mile radius, with only a handful of shops possessing the proven expertise. The average quality of service for these specialized vehicles is high among the top-tier providers, as their business models depend on reputation and word-of-mouth within the performance car community. Pricing is premium, reflecting the specialized knowledge, diagnostic time, and high-quality parts required. Owners should expect labor rates between $125-$175/hour and significant costs for performance parts and tuning services. For basic maintenance, a local shop may suffice, but for engine, transmission, or performance-related work, traveling to a dedicated specialist is a necessary and worthwhile investment.

In Urbanna, common issues for Dodge vehicles include electrical system problems, particularly with the Uconnect infotainment system, and suspension wear from our local rural and sometimes uneven road conditions. Diesel-powered Rams, popular for towing boats, also frequently need attention for emissions systems and turbocharger maintenance.
Look for a shop with certified technicians, especially those with Chrysler CAP (Career Automotive Program) or ASE certifications. In a smaller community like Urbanna, personal recommendations from other Dodge or Ram owners at the marina or local businesses are invaluable for finding a reputable mechanic.
Labor rates in Urbanna may be slightly lower than in metropolitan areas like Richmond or Norfolk, but parts costs are generally consistent. For major repairs, some owners opt for dealerships in nearby Gloucester or Saluda, which can affect overall cost with travel factored in.

Yes, the proximity to the water and humid climate can accelerate brake rotor corrosion and undercarriage rust. Frequent short trips common in rural areas also mean oil changes and fluid services should be adhered to strictly to prevent sludge buildup in Hemi or Pentastar engines.
